The following are some Maine roads and highways known for their outstanding views, which will provide opportunities for photos.

Midcoast Maine

• Route 123 – Harpswell Neck

• Route 24 – Orr's and Bailey islands

Down East

• Route 182 – Franklin to Cherryfield

• Route 1 – Perry to Calais

Inland

• Route 113 – North Chatham to Gilead

• Routes 17 and 16 – Mexico to Wilson's Mills

• Routes 4 and 16 – Madrid to Oquossoc

• Routes 16 and 27 – Kingfield to Coburn Gore

• Routes 16 and 201 – Solon to The Forks

• Interstate 95 – Medway turnout

• Route 1 – Danforth to Orient

• Route 11 – Portage to Fort Kent

• Route 161 – Caribou to Fort Kent

• Routes 1 and 1A – Limestone to Fort Kent
